摘要:在實際情況中,我們常常需要生成一些列表。先對進(jìn)行判斷,是偶數(shù)的則留下多重循環(huán)生存全排列列表比如我們需要生成全部乘法表,那么我們就可以使用兩重循環(huán)。 在實際情況中,我們常常需要生成一些列表。除了比較低效的用for循環(huán)來一個一個往列表中appen...
摘要:前前后后弄了一個星期,看書寫代碼,我寫出了一個基本能用的爬蟲小代碼,地址代碼注釋都很詳細(xì)了,其實只要直接閱讀源碼即可。然后我網(wǎng)上找了一下資料,發(fā)現(xiàn)很多人推薦這個庫,自己下來用了一下,發(fā)現(xiàn)真的很舒服,所以果斷采用了。 現(xiàn)在網(wǎng)絡(luò)爬蟲有很多...
摘要:代碼優(yōu)化分享最近看到的關(guān)于代碼優(yōu)化的一些技巧。運行結(jié)果合并字符串合并字符串比循環(huán)使用來合并要快。語句的開銷語句有時候為了限制它們的作用范圍或者節(jié)省初始化時間,被卸載函數(shù)內(nèi)部,雖然的解釋器不會重復(fù)同一個模塊不會出錯,但重復(fù)導(dǎo)入會影響部分...
摘要:安裝支持類庫安裝安裝安裝運行程序然后在瀏覽器打開,出現(xiàn)下面的圖片代表正常安裝自己安裝中遇到的錯誤執(zhí)行以下命令解決 安裝 支持類庫 sudo apt-get install python python-dev python-distribute python-pip libcurl4-openssl-dev libxml2-dev libxs...
摘要:對于網(wǎng)絡(luò)編程來說,免不了要用到模塊。表示另一端的地址。以上主要是針對流數(shù)據(jù)的編程。對于協(xié)議的數(shù)據(jù),處理略有不同。通過傳入對象調(diào)用來監(jiān)聽對象的文件描述符,一旦發(fā)現(xiàn)對象就緒,就通知應(yīng)用程序進(jìn)行相應(yīng)的讀寫操作。 對于python網(wǎng)絡(luò)編程來說,免不...
摘要:線程同步了解線程信號量的基礎(chǔ)知識,對深入理解的線程會大有幫助。當(dāng)兩個線程同時執(zhí)行時,不可避免同時操作同一個變量或者文件等,所以需要有一組機(jī)制來確保他們能正確的運行信號量和互斥量。 線程同步 了解線程信號量的基礎(chǔ)知識,對深入理解python的...
摘要:完成的一個小程序,用于殺掉上的異常線程,如慢查詢處于狀態(tài)的。在這里出現(xiàn)的實例都會被執(zhí)行檢查,可用注釋,但需要重啟腳本。檢查用公共配置,實時生效。為表示腳本不進(jìn)行任何檢查,只簡單維護(hù)與數(shù)據(jù)庫的連接存活。試運行模式可用于監(jiān)控慢查詢并告警。...
摘要:,指定并發(fā)導(dǎo)出或?qū)刖€程數(shù)。默認(rèn)線程數(shù),默認(rèn)線程數(shù)是個數(shù)。注線程數(shù)不是越大越好,這里主要的衡量指標(biāo)是網(wǎng)絡(luò)帶寬磁盤目標(biāo)庫,最好用觀察一下。 1. 簡介 取名mypumpkin,是python封裝的一個讓mysqldump以多線程的方式導(dǎo)出庫表,再以mysql命令多線程...
摘要:簡介項目地址主從環(huán)境下數(shù)據(jù)一致性校驗經(jīng)常會用工具,它的原理及實施過程之前寫過一篇文章生產(chǎn)環(huán)境使用檢查數(shù)據(jù)一致性。上面的配置文件可以認(rèn)為是用于控制程序的,這個配置文件是指定要校驗的源庫和目標(biāo)庫信息,以及要檢驗?zāi)男┍怼? 1. 簡介 項目地址:...
摘要:當(dāng)前的軟件實現(xiàn)是指定一個映射函數(shù),用來把一組鍵值對映射成一組新的鍵值對,指定并發(fā)的歸納函數(shù),用來保證所有映射的鍵值對中的每一個共享相同的鍵組。下面使用模式實現(xiàn)了一個簡單的統(tǒng)計日志中單詞出現(xiàn)次數(shù)的程序 MapReduce是一種從函數(shù)式編程語言借...
摘要:之前我是做了錯誤記錄直接了,這次情況下因為需要請求所有圖片,在查了相關(guān)原因,大概是因為我頻繁請求,服務(wù)器關(guān)閉了部門請求連接。在實際的請求中,加了的延遲被拒絕的情況明顯少了很多,被拒絕重試的次數(shù)最多為次,最后成功地取下了全部圖片。 記遇...
摘要:月份發(fā)布了第版,收到不少網(wǎng)友的良好建議,所以又抽空進(jìn)行了完善,當(dāng)然也拖了不少時間。本書主要介紹的基本使用,這也是我一開始在學(xué)習(xí)過程中經(jīng)常用到的。第章實戰(zhàn),介紹了如何開發(fā)一個簡單的應(yīng)用。聲明本書由編寫,采用協(xié)議發(fā)布。 showImg("https://s...
摘要:簡介是目前最流行的深度學(xué)習(xí)框架。代表一個數(shù)學(xué)運算,簡稱,這里面包括了深度學(xué)習(xí)模型經(jīng)常需要使用的。這也是名字的由來,表示多維數(shù)組在中流動。這一步指定求解器,并設(shè)定求解器的最小化目標(biāo)為損失。 簡介 TensorFlow是目前最流行的深度學(xué)習(xí)框架。我...
摘要:精簡,快速,并持續(xù)完善。布爾類型一個布爾值只有兩種值,可以用和運算中的從左到右計算表達(dá)式,若所有值均為真,則返回最后一個值,若存在假,返回第一個假值。浮點型在運算中,整數(shù)與浮點數(shù)運算的結(jié)果是浮點數(shù)。 精簡,快速,并持續(xù)完善。 輸入與輸...
摘要:概述的題目還沒刷多少,寫了個的下載器,自己刷的題方便下載下來同步到上詳情見我的主要的代碼在如何使用安裝依賴修改運行無圖無真相各位看官,如果覺得還闊以的話,還請點個唄 概述 Leetcode的題目還沒刷多少,寫了個Solution的下載器,自己刷的題方...
摘要:如果一個函數(shù)在內(nèi)部調(diào)用函數(shù)自身,那么這個就是遞歸函數(shù)。遞歸函數(shù)也可以用循環(huán)的方式實現(xiàn)。但是遞歸函數(shù)邏輯較為簡單。但是在使用遞歸函數(shù)的時候,要注意防止遞歸函數(shù)調(diào)用過多導(dǎo)致棧溢出。 函數(shù)就像一個盒子,將相關(guān)的一些功能打包成一個函數(shù),以供調(diào)...
摘要:接口測試主要用于檢測外部系統(tǒng)與系統(tǒng)之間以及內(nèi)部各個子系統(tǒng)之間的交互點。隨著案例和執(zhí)行結(jié)果的不斷積累,接口測試覆蓋會更加充分,統(tǒng)計結(jié)果會更加精確。 原文出自【聽云技術(shù)博客】:http://blog.tingyun.com/web/a... 今年遇到了幾個問題,與接口的...
摘要:從個體小處如何減少機(jī)械性,重復(fù)性的工作,是切切實實提高個人幸福感的一件事。由于工作上的原因,經(jīng)常需要給外包服務(wù)商開通訪問內(nèi)部系統(tǒng)的白名單。 電商系統(tǒng)大考雙十一過去了,可以找點時間寫點東西了。 這次說說提升工作效率。講工程效率提升的文章...
摘要:中單線程多線程與多進(jìn)程的效率對比實驗多線程多進(jìn)程中多線程和多進(jìn)程的對比是運行在解釋器中的語言,查找資料知道,中有一個全局鎖,在使用多進(jìn)程的情況下,不能發(fā)揮多核的優(yōu)勢。 title: Python中單線程、多線程與多進(jìn)程的效率對比實驗date: 2016-09-...
摘要:業(yè)務(wù)邏輯梳理數(shù)據(jù)庫設(shè)計接口設(shè)計接口實現(xiàn)文檔編寫架構(gòu)選擇服務(wù)器部署 業(yè)務(wù)邏輯梳理數(shù)據(jù)庫設(shè)計接口設(shè)計接口實現(xiàn)API文檔編寫架構(gòu)選擇服務(wù)器部署
摘要:如果內(nèi)正常打開文件,則清除定時器。在執(zhí)行函數(shù)前設(shè)置了,當(dāng)超出時間后觸發(fā)拋出異常然后捕獲這個異常設(shè)置默認(rèn)值,最后做下清理工作將定時器取消,并且將對的處理設(shè)為默認(rèn)。 signal模塊簡介 最近在看Linux signal 相關(guān)內(nèi)容,signal可以被用來進(jìn)程間通...
摘要:一個簡單的語言實現(xiàn)的線程示例在看時,為了更好的理解線程的概念,書中列舉了這樣一個小例子將程序編譯鏈接后運行,可以看到下面這樣的結(jié)果這里使用創(chuàng)建新線程,的定義如下根據(jù)要求,只有一個指向的指針作為參數(shù),返回的也是指向的指針。 一個簡單的C...
閉包 在 Python 中,函數(shù)也是一個對象。因此,我們在定義函數(shù)時,可以再嵌套定義一個函數(shù),并將該嵌套函數(shù)返回,比如: from math import pow def make_pow(n): def inner_func(x): # 嵌套定義了 inner_func return pow(x, n) # 注意這...
點我下載 字體sudo apt install ttf-wqy-microhei What is Early Access Program (EAP)? We at JetBrains believe that making tools for developers should greatly involve listening to developers. Our Early Access P...
摘要:性能分析和調(diào)優(yōu)工具簡介總會遇到一個時候你會想提高程序執(zhí)行效率,想看看哪部分耗時長成為瓶頸,想知道程序運行時內(nèi)存和使用情況。安裝會分析的更快。 性能分析和調(diào)優(yōu)工具簡介 總會遇到一個時候你會想提高程序執(zhí)行效率,想看看哪部分耗時長成為瓶頸,...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關(guān)性能圖表。同時根據(jù)訓(xùn)練、推理能力由高到低做了...